For over four decades, Principles of Instrumental Analysis by Skoog, Holler, and Crouch has been the definitive textbook for analytical chemistry courses worldwide. The 7th edition, while a masterpiece of clarity and depth, remains a formidable challenge for students. The mathematical rigor, intricate circuit diagrams, and nuanced explanations of spectroscopic and chromatographic methods often leave even the most dedicated learners seeking a lifeline. This is where the accompanying Student Solutions Manual enters the conversation—a tool that is both invaluable and, if misused, a potential crutch.
